How Long Do Ductless Systems Last?
Ductless cooling/heating systems vary based on a number of factors, such as usage and proper maintenance. If you schedule regular maintenance, then the system should give you about 20 years of efficient performance.
How Do I Control the System?
Ductless systems don’t use a thermostat like a traditional HVAC. Instead, there is a built-in control panel on the air handler that enables easy change in settings. There is also a remote control, so you can adjust the settings remotely. There is a panel and remote control for each air handler, so you can adjust the setting for each room.
How Many Air Handlers Can I Have?
Most ductless systems allow up to four air handlers for each outdoor heat pump. This suffices for the average home. You can install an air handler for the living room and three bedrooms. If you require more air handlers, then consult with the technician. You may need to install an additional exterior heat pump.
